Roland Gift Shares Festive New Single ‘Everybody Knows It’s Christmas’ And Expands 40th Anniversary Tour

by | Nov 6, 2025

The unmistakable voice behind Fine Young Cannibals, Roland Gift, returns this winter with a brand-new festive single, Everybody Knows It’s Christmas, out now. The release coincides with news that his 40 Years of Songs by Fine Young Cannibals tour has been extended into May 2026 following overwhelming demand.

Gift’s latest track has all the makings of a future seasonal classic — a glam-rock-inspired, soul-infused celebration that blends ‘60s nostalgia with his trademark warmth and charisma. With its chiming bells, jubilant rhythm, and uplifting vocal, Everybody Knows It’s Christmas channels the spirit of timeless holiday favourites while adding a distinctly Roland Gift twist. “Wherever you are I hope this song brings a bit of warmth, a smile, and maybe a bit of that Christmas magic your way,” Gift said of the single.

Co-written and co-produced with long-time collaborator Ben Barson (Gabrielle, Tina Turner), the track features cover artwork by celebrated British artist Harry Pye, renowned for his playful, lo-fi pop aesthetic. The single is available digitally as well as on limited-edition CD and 7” vinyl (500 copies each), with some copies including an exclusive Christmas card personally signed by Gift.

The festive release follows a triumphant year for the singer, who recently joined Belinda Carlisle on her UK tour and performed a sold-out headline show at London’s Palladium to kick off the Fine Young Cannibals anniversary celebrations. With tickets flying, six new May 2026 dates have been added, including performances in Manchester, Liverpool, Leicester, Bristol, and Glasgow.

To accompany the single, 5th December will also see the release of FYC40, a career-spanning compilation celebrating Fine Young Cannibals’ enduring legacy. The collection features hits like She Drives Me Crazy, Good Thing, and Johnny Come Home, alongside reworks and remixes from Soul II Soul’s Jazzie B, Norman Cook, Prince Paul (De La Soul), Arthur Baker, Roger Sanchez, and others. A deluxe 4CD/DVD box set will include all the band’s videos, a restored 1989 live concert, and a selection of rare BBC performances.

With Everybody Knows It’s Christmas, Roland Gift continues to blend his timeless voice with contemporary flair — offering a dose of soul, sparkle, and sincerity just in time for the holidays.
